Ballot Initiative Rules Face Sweeping Changes Across the States in 2026
Jefferson City, Missouri, August 15, 2026. Ballot initiative rules across the country are being rewritten this year, and the fight has an epicenter: Missouri. In the August 4 primary, Missouri voters rejected Amendment 4, a Republican-backed measure that would have required citizen-led constitutional amendments to win a majority in every one of the state's eight congressional districts, not just a statewide majority.
